Microsoft Windows 10 Mobile AndInitially a marketing term for an office suite (bundled set of productivity applications), the first version of Office contained Microsoft Word, Microsoft Excel, and Microsoft PowerPoint. It was first announced by Bill Gates on August 1, 1988, at COMDEX in Las Vegas. The original, and most widely used version, is the desktop version, available for PCs running the Windows and macOS operating systems. Office is produced in several versions targeted towards different end-users and computing environments. On July 10, 2012, Softpedia reported that Office was being used by over a billion people worldwide. Microsoft also positions Office as a development platform for line-of-business software under the Office Business Applications brand. Word for Mac was the first graphical version of Microsoft Word. Word for Mac was released in 1985. Following the precedents of LisaWrite and MacWrite, Word for Macintosh attempted to add closer WYSIWYG features into its package. Microsoft OneNote is a notetaking program that gathers handwritten or typed notes, drawings, screen clippings and audio commentaries. Microsoft PowerPoint is a presentation program used to create slideshows composed of text, graphics, and other objects, which can be displayed on-screen and shown by the presenter or printed out on transparencies or slides. Microsoft released the first version of Excel for the Mac OS in 1985 and the first Windows version (numbered 2.05 to line up with the Mac) in November 1987. Microsoft Excel is a spreadsheet editor that originally competed with the dominant Lotus 1-2-3 and eventually outsold it. Microsoft Outlook (not to be confused with Outlook Express, Outlook.com or Outlook on the web) is a personal information manager that replaces Windows Messaging, Microsoft Mail, and Schedule+ starting in Office 97 it includes an e-mail client, calendar, task manager and address book. OneNote is also available as a web app on Office on the web, a freemium (and later freeware) Windows desktop app, a mobile app for Windows Phone, iOS, Android, and Symbian, and a Metro-style app for Windows 8 or later. However, OneNote eventually became a core component of Microsoft Office with the release of Microsoft Office 2013, OneNote was included in all Microsoft Office offerings. OneNote was initially introduced as a standalone app that was not included in any Microsoft Office 2003 edition. Microsoft Access stores data in its own format based on the Access Jet Database Engine. Microsoft Access is a database management system for Windows that combines the relational Microsoft Jet Database Engine with a graphical user interface and software development tools. Microsoft Publisher is a desktop publishing app for Windows mostly used for designing brochures, labels, calendars, greeting cards, business cards, newsletters, web sites, and postcards. Office Lens is an image scanner optimized for mobile devices. Microsoft Visio is a diagram and flowcharting app for Windows not bundled in any Office suite. Microsoft Project is a project management app for Windows to keep track of events and to create network charts and Gantt charts, not bundled in any Office suite. Microsoft SharePoint is a web-based collaborative platform that integrates with Microsoft Office. Office Remote is an application that turns the mobile device into a remote control for desktop versions of Word, Excel and PowerPoint. Office Mobile is a unified Office mobile app for Android and iOS, which combines Word, Excel, and PowerPoint into a single app and introduces new capabilities as making quick notes, signing PDFs, scanning QR codes, and transferring files.
